Coordinating Minister for Economic Policies
The Coordinating Minister for Economic Policies is an appointment in the Cabinet of Singapore, initially introduced in 2015 to cover both economic and social policies. However, the social policy portfolio was dropped when the role was redesignated in 2019. The incumbent minister is Heng Swee Keat.
